Day 3. Tsagaan suvraga (ancient sea shore)
After breakfast, we will drive to our next point. With its fantastic colour combinations, Tsagaan Suvarga or “White Stupas” is one of Mongolia’s most magnificent natural wonder. It is interesting to see the scared cliffs of Tsagaan Suvarga, facing east from a distance it looks like the ruin of an ancient town or a complex of white stupas. Over a hundred thousands of years, the wind has carved this fantastic natural wonder. The cliff is 62 meters high and 400 meters wide. Tsagaan Suvarga was a sea bottom, and its eroded cliffs are rich in fossil seashells.

Day 6. Bayan Zag – “Flaming Cliffs”
After breakfast, we will drive to next point Bayanzag; it is located near the centre of Bulgan Soum, is internationally famous for the paleontological discovery of dinosaurs remains from the Paleolithic Era that includes complete skeletons, eggs, and hatchlings of the Cretaceous Period. Dinosaurs skeletons discovered here including Protoceratops, Oviraptor and the heavily armoured Pinacosaurus that were living 70-80 million years ago. Flaming Cliffs were found in 1922 by the explorer Roy Chapman Andrews, who visited in Mongolia.

Day 7. Ongyn Khiid monastery
We will drive to Ongyn temple; it was established in the 1760s by Bari Yonzon Khamba in a small mountainous bank area along the Ongi River. During that time, the monastery had over 1000 monks and a complex of around 30 temples. The Ongi temple is still active, but now only a few monks perform its functions.

Day 10. Kharkhorum ancient capital and Erdenezuu monastery
The Kharakhorum was established in 1220 and was the capital city of the Great Mongolian Empire. Chinggis Khaan and his descendant Khaan Ugudei, Guyug, and Munkh lived here ruling the empire. Soldiers of the Chinese Ming Dynasty destroyed the town in the 14th Century. The ruins of Karakorum have been protected since 1961 and was named a UNESCO World Heritage Site in 1996. Day 14. Khuvsgul Lake (Blue pearl Mongolia)
In 1992, a vast area of around 70,000 km2 was designated a National Park by the Mongolian Ministry of Nature and the Environment. At its heart, is Lake Khuvsgul. The habitats surrounding the lake are varied and home to an array of wildlife: for instance, the wet meadows and lagoons are essential for water birds. Mongolian the second largest and the deepest lake contains 1% of the world’s fresh water, laying at an altitude of 1654m surrounded by taiga forest and crags, created by volcanic activity. Currently, Khuvsgul lake is well known as the Blue Pearl of Mongolia because of its pure crystal water. In this area, you have a chance to ride a bike, boating and try other activities.
